Wpf datagrid example code project. Let’s add some code to our application.
Wpf datagrid example code project In this article we will display the contents of the Added conventional SqlDataReader code which is commented out yet works for view only, no CRUD actions have been coded. Below is the code I have added to the main window and below that is Getting Started. 0: Window Application (WPF). Designed to meet the needs of today's Even the source code of Grid in WPF depicts something similar to the above. zip - 2. 5 KB; Introduction. For illustration purposes, I created a new WPF project and use the code provided by chridram, who Here's an example of a WPF CRUD (Create,Update and Delete) project using the DataGrid control, ADO. I have also added a third click on the column headers that Download source - 32. So, here is the XAML code: < my:DataGrid x:Name = "ConfigGrid" AutoGenerateColumns = You signed in with another tab or window. it is used to render collection of data in customization grid. 18 th of January, 2017 Minor code changes (v2. 7 KB; Introduction . You can use the sample code below or replace this section with your own code. This header will contain 3 major parts: Download source - 314. 1 - 2. Reload to refresh your session. It Step 5 - Add code to pass the DataTable to the DataGrid. Every Master-Detail pattern requires a WPF DataGrid with columns having drop down filter option (Excel style) This is the main code to change the look of a datagrid header. Formatting WPF DataGrid content depending on business logic data is way too difficult, especially since MSDN is not telling you anything about it. Metro HamburgerMenu. Many ASP. Create a new WPF project and give it a name and locate it in your Beginners level tutorial about using WPF datagrid in C#. zip - 74. Using the code In above code, DataGridRow ControlTemplate contains DataGridCellPresenter, DataGridDetailsPresenter To add a DataGrid to your WPF application, you can define it in the XAML file. datagriddemos. 4 KB; Introduction. This project is based on the following example: WPF Blank . Then: This article aims at introducing the concept of Data Binding with WPF, presenting – as example – a DataGrid population through custom List(Of), and it's modified through controls DataGrid is a powerful control in WPF that allows you to display and edit data in a tabular format. WPF" The answer provided is a good explanation of how to enable multiple selection in a DataGrid in an MVVM WPF project. DOCUMENTATION; DEMOS; SUPPORT; FREE TRIAL. So in the Window1. wpf wpf Download source code - 1. Let’s add some code to our application. Columns. Restored NuGet Step 3: Configure the Data Source. This control provides the ability to dynamically hide or show a WPF MVVM Create View. Lesson 1 - Add a GridControl to a Project Suppose we have a class that returns a calculation result of any particular thing. It would be a good idea to address these issues in detail in separate As we will be covering WPF, WinForms, and Avalonia project types, Microsoft and Serilog loggers, and also using / not using Dependency Injection, this article will be a bit At this moment, I believe there are many areas that can be improved, including facility for the WPF DataGrid to be given as input, support for footer template, refactoring the In a Windows application we use the DataGridView control for this task. Download TreeGrid. NET 6 App with the Northwind Using the code. First of all Download source code and project files- 397. A DataGrid is a user interface component for displaying tabular data to the user, typically providing sorting and editing functionality, among others. Update - See restriction 3 below. NET Entity Framework 6. 6). NET and Model–View–Viewmodel (MVVM) architectural A quick start project that helps you to create the Syncfusion WPF DataGrid and bind collection to it. It demonstrates the base functionality of the DevExpress Data Grid. designed for large data sets; both columns This is an Example on Paging a WPF DataGrid with a DataTable. 7 KB; Introduction. If in doubt please contact the author via the discussion board below. This post was based Download source code - 1. This project is based on a MS This example uses DataGrid and its ItemsSource property with a List. As with my other projects this is opinionated software on the way to build a modern UI in WPF, this example is around a dynamically This project is based on the following example: https: The following example shows how to bind the WPF Data Grid to different data sources: Bind the WPF Data Grid to Data. And we need to get that result to show it in the UI. The way we used to do it in windows forms. You switched accounts on another tab A simple DataGrid. This example uses DataGrid and its ItemsSource property with a List. This will give you a nice datagrid with the ability to add footer columns that will aggregate numeric values. This article and code snippets show how RowDetails, Grouping and Filter for a DataGrid work with a xml file as data source. I needed a way to Page information displayed to a DataGrid Let’s use the example in the book WPF Illustrated to create a data grid. Jun 06, 2023; The following tutorials include step-by-step instructions on how to create a simple application with the GridControl:. Drag and Drop usually ameliorate our project spacially on terme of use and simplicity. I have been working on WPF since last 3 years. msbuild. Detail In the XAML, add the attribute No paging support in DataGrid/ListBox in WPF. So I thought of writing an article to save time for my community. Datagrid controls are great for displaying data that is stored in a table. 19 KB; Introduction . The filtering control is placed inside of the header of the column being filtered (in the image below it is Name column). Here's an example of how you can declare a simple DataGrid: <DataGrid Download complete source code of the sample - 17. In an ideal scenario we would use a service This is my first contribution to The Code Project. NET - WPF. First, we add code to set the Source property of the XmlDataProvider to the copy of the XML file Let’s use the example in the book WPF Illustrated to create a data grid. While for most applications, it is likely to work great, and is easy to understand, there is a more Inserting a new row in the DataGrid with a dropdown list shown populated. Having each row's dropdown list populated with a different data source. This example includes multiple solutions that demonstrate: Download demo project - 219. In this sample, youl have a grid with 1000 random items where you can see the filter in action. Step 1: Repository contains various WPF DataGrid samples. Each time the client click on “Customer” DataGrid, the detail DataGrid “Orders” is Customizing the WPF GridView and Binding multiple sources. The code therefore was based Introduction. DataGrids have been the work-horse of various frameworks such as ASP. In this article, I'll discuss a solution on how This repository contains the coded ui test external plugin source project for WPF DataGrid (SfDataGrid) and TreeGrid (SfTreeGrid). First, create a WPF project and drag a DataGrid to your window. First of all create a new project, type project C# NET Framework 3. This code's compatibility for the This example is the . 8 MB; Introduction. Create a new WPF project and give it a name and locate it in your favourite folder. 5 th of February, 2017 Major code changes; minor article changes (v2. There are many advantages to using the Download source code for demo app - 374. NET desktop applications with simple code examples. cs file, we create a new DataViewModel object and pass it a new Data object Don't forget to add a reference to XCeed datagrid for WPF to make this work. . sql from SSMS (SQL-Server Management Studio) or insides of Visual Studio. However, DataGrids in WPF See more By following the examples and guidelines provided here, you can effectively integrate a DataGrid to manage and display tabular data in your WPF projects. wpf_47 file (_47 denotes framework version, You can choose the solution files ends with _45 or _50 also) present under datagrid Beware that this re-triggers all kind of events in your DataGrid (for example CheckBox Clicked, ComboBox Selected etc. If you are completely new to WPF please watch the video in this link to get started, Using the WPF DataGrid I have the need to change various display and related properties of a DataGridCell - such as Foreground, FontStyle, IsEnabled and so on - based on the relevant Is it possible to add one or more rows to WPF DataGrid through XAML, without binding it to a collection. This enum is used The code project article above is quite good for getting this done with ADO tables. xaml - The XCeed datagrid and local namespace: xmlns:local="clr-namespace:Diary. So, I created some example which fulfill the above requirement. Example shows WPF DataGrid asynchronous scrolling mode to update the binding of rows . Using the code. Using the DataGrid for millions of rows with a slow datasource will cause the user interface to freeze and give the end user a WPF-Samples. This article demonstrates how to implement multiple filters for a WPF DataGrid using the MVVM paradigm and can probably be easily modified to provide multi-filtering As it currently stands, this question is not a good fit for our Q&A format. The WPF DataGrid is a powerful control for displaying lists of data with multiple fields, but there are notable shortcomings to the standard Download Reorder_item_WPF-noexe. An example of WPF Datagrid with Filtering capability and expandable headers. In this first example, we'll do just that, and then assign a list of our own User objects as the items Download source code - 12. Add(new DataGridTemplateColumn { Header="d", Binding = "RoomNumber"}); binding does not exsists Download source files - 2 Kb; Introduction. Using the Code. 3 MB; Introduction. ), this had cost be a good amount of time to figure Download source code - 13 KB; Introduction. Recently, while trying to trap KeyDown and KeyPress events for a cell in a DataGrid proved far beyond difficult as MahAppsMetroHamburgerMenu showcase for MahApps. Simple and easy paging of a WPF DataGrid with I have question how i can bind datagrid column to collection? dataGrid1. See how to use wpf control ItemsSource. 44 KB; Introduction. Microsoft A quick start project that helps you to create the Syncfusion WPF DataGrid and bind collection to it. Pagination code Download DataGridUC1. In this article I will show you examples of three implementations Download demo project - 15. Using the standard Using the Code. This article started out as a WPF DataGrid demo and a short article explaining how to accomplish basic tasks with the DataGrid. x, C#. There are many articles that explain how to add controls to a DataGrid that can be used to represent and edit data in a format other than a common EditBox, however they all appear to Downloadable sample. In WPF, we can use the DataGrid control for the same. So here I come with an article on WPF pagination on Datagrid. Simple straight forward sample; Sample with Binding to the SelectedItem / SelectedOptionsItem; Sample As with all my 'important' stuff it builds using the amazing AppVeyor. NET applications utilize the DataGrid control. I But still, I had to make a lot of changes to the code to make things work for me. zip; Introduction. You can start using the DataGrid without setting any properties, because it supports so much out of the box. 7 MB . When combined with the Model-View-ViewModel (MVVM) design pattern, you Good day to all! Here's an example of a WPF CRUD (Create,Update and Delete) project using the DataGrid control, ADO. 5 KB; Download Reorder_item_WPF. WPF has many rough edges which make it difficult for beginners to use--and which often require projects to include mountains of I want to know how should we add columns and rows programmatically to a DataGrid in WPF. 8). - Download source - 80. You will also learn how to perform sorting, grouping, filtering operations in WPF DataGrid. 4 KB; Download working example of the project - 33. This article describes the usage and implementation details of a WPF CrudControl which is a generic CRUD control implemented based on the MVVM pattern. First I add two new namespaces in MainWindow. To see the datagrid in action, we need to set up a sample data source. Run script. This little app demonstrates one way to dynamically modify the styling of the cells of a Example shows WPF DataGrid asynchronous scrolling mode to update the binding of rows asynchronously without affecting the UI during load and scroll operations. Value converters are used in Data binding. When source object type and target object type are different at that time value Download Source Code; Introduction. sln contains projects that can be built only with msbuild or Visual Studio, These projects contain C++ code, for which there is no support in dotnet build; The easiest way to use these samples without using Git is to Describe validation when presenting data in WPF Toolkit’s DataGrid. Read more. This is how the data flows in WPF Real-Time framework. I am using Visual Studio 2010 and the WPF toolkit project for this tutorial. In this article, I have used Visual Studio 2010 to demonstrate the example. I’ve also prepared a fully working downloadable sample. This article presents a custom ComboBox with popup DataGrid. Below find the steps to create new WPF project. ItemsSource. DataGrid is a powerful control in WPF. Often developers get requirements from business users to make the data in any collection items (listview, gridview, listbox) exportable, helping them to use it according to their WPF C# Code Behind. Experiment Simple and easy paging of a WPF DataGrid with DataTable and LINQ queries. Essential Studio. Back to Code Examples. NET 6 application created in the Getting Started tutorial. The code examples demonstrate the necessary steps, including setting Download source code in VB - 183 KB; Download source code and demo in VB - 183 KB; Download WpfAttachedPropertiesCS_V2. The filter is I really want to say thanks to readers who read my previous post “WPF Validation – using DataErrorInfo” for their comments and wishes. You signed out in another tab or window. For detailed example see my article on See how to use wpf control inside datagrid also. I guess, You have defined some place where You want to put the DataGrid. NET and Model–View–Viewmodel(MVVM) architectural pattern. 6th of February, 2017 There are two code blocks that must be added to the window’s code-behind file to finalize the two-way binding architecture. The DataGrid is interacted with by the user via buttons and the Code is simple and easy to replicate. Then: I'm new to WPF and want to do some basic databinding. In order to match your row you can iterate through you collection Download source - 715. SyncfusionExamples / wpf-datagrid You don't need to iterate through the DataGrid rows, you can achieve your goal with a more simple solution. Now I got time to write another post in For example, To run DataGrid demos open syncfusion. In our example, we are going to have two tables “Customers” and “Orders”. fast DataGrid control for . One row in the database table equals one row in the datagrid. Introduction. 3 KB; Introduction. I have a List of a CustomObject and want to bind it to a DataGrid. WPF C# WPF - Adding an image to a dataset or datagrid - code behind only Hot Network Questions Requesting Help Identifying Reaction Schematics in an Old Textbook Example shows WPF DataGrid asynchronous scrolling mode to update the binding of rows asynchronously without affecting the UI during load and scroll operations. I have been digging into the Download demo project - 11. 05 KB; Download source - 66. Picture 3 - WPF Real-Time App Download WPFCrudControl-1. In this demo The Xceed DataGrid for WPF is a feature-rich and efficient data grid control for the Windows Presentation Foundation (WPF) framework. CodeProject is changing. NET (GridView) and Windows Forms (DataGridView). Instead of a simple list box control, the control shows a popup with In this tip, I am trying to find a way to write WPF applications by pure C# code for dynamically producing UI element and doing more Logic control in C# code. The app is skinned using Mah Apps. 7. We expect answers to be supported by facts, references, or expertise, but this question will likely solicit Major article/project update (v1). To use the code in your own project, To make the sample application a bit more useful, code to allow the user to copy the data from the DataGrid to the clipboard is included. 9 KB; Download recommended version based on Reto Ravisio code - 9. 26 KB; Introduction. There are some ways on how you can dynamically bind to the columns of a DataGrid. 79 KB; Introduction. create table columns and rows, It is not very clear, what You like to do. 16 th of January, 2017 Major article update. To bind XML Fast WPF datagrid control designed to work with large datasets, with mandatory data virtualization. Coded in MVVM style. First, create a WPF application using Visual Studio Community. zip - 632. 5 Kb; Introduction. In the XAML, please add the attribute "Loaded" to the "DataGrid" element. xaml. 0. Initially there was no DataGrid control in WPF. 65,938 articles. Events (come from the server) that turn into Entities (conflated and throttled) that turn into Tasks (guaranteed real-time execution). Not yet fully generic. This article presents a way to create a TreeGrid, TreeListView, or whatever you want to call it, using the built in WPF DataGrid. Representing the Hierarchical Data . This DataGrid Pager takes an IList (or Black Metro Styles for Button, ListBox, Menu, ScrollBar, TabControl, TextBox, ComboBox, DataGrid and GroupBox DataGridView - For those who code; Updated: 23 Mar 2025. Create New WPF Project. Background. When data is stored in multiple tables, say This article has no explicit license attached to it but may contain usage terms in the article text or the download files themselves. wpf wpf We can implement Master-Detail in multiple ways to achieve this pattern, in my opinion the easiest way to do so in WPF is using DataTemplate. Import your project namespace into XAML by adding the following Search code, repositories, users, issues, pull requests Search Clear. I have developed an easy way to copy/paste data between WPF application and Excel. tnnevryxjpzwgwggtfauyamyepkfahsopahpgodblwcwdfikzqwnlnyugqodyzwhdhpamqriiqezfxtpo